  • Patent number: 10842188
    Abstract: A cartridge for selective delivery of aerosol precursor compositions includes a housing, and a reservoir disposed within the housing and defining three chambers each having an aerosol precursor composition therein. The reservoir is in fluid communication with an aerosol forming arrangement configured to form an aerosol from any of the aerosol precursor compositions. A selector defines one or more dispensing selectively aligned with one or more of the three chambers, such that the aerosol precursor composition disposed within each of the three chambers is capable of being dispensed therefrom through the selectively aligned dispensing ports to the aerosol forming arrangement. The cartridge further includes a flow tube extending longitudinally through a central axis of the reservoir and the selector so that each of the three chambers is arranged circumferentially around the flow tube, the flow tube being disposed so that the formed aerosol is transported through the flow tube.

  • Publication number: 20200342507
    Abstract: Identity information can be stored in a decentralized structure. The identity information may include age verification information for the purchase or operation of certain tobacco products, such as an electronic nicotine delivery systems (“ENDS”) device, which may include aerosol delivery devices. The tobacco products or devices may have an age verification requirement or other identity requirements needed to authenticate a user and that information must be stored. A decentralized structure for storing the identity information may improve the security of that identity information while also providing a mechanism for accessing the information for verification or authentication purposes.

  • Publication number: 20200315261
    Abstract: An aerosol delivery or electronic nicotine delivery systems (“ENDS”) device may include smoking articles that produce aerosol. The device may operate upon authentication. The authentication may first include an age verification before an authentication allows for operation of the device. The authentication may include a control signal communication to the device. The control signal communication may include an audio signal, such as an authentication tone that is detected by a microphone or pressure sensor on the device. The control signal communication may include a visual, optical, or light signal that is detected by a light sensor or photodiode on the device.

  • Publication number: 20200315259
    Abstract: A charger for an electronic nicotine delivery systems (“ENDS”) device, which may include aerosol delivery devices provides functionality for authentication, including age verification. Such devices may be restricted based on age or other factors that require some form of authentication, verification, and/or identification to satisfy the restriction. The accessory or charger may provide or connect with a verification system for confirming an age of a user. If the authentication or verification is not satisfied, the charger or accessory will not charge the device, rendering it unusable.

  • Publication number: 20200113244
    Abstract: The present disclosure provides an aerosol delivery device and a cartridge for an aerosol delivery device. In various implementations, the aerosol delivery device comprises a control device that includes an outer housing defining a cartridge receiving chamber, and further includes a power source and a control component, and a cartridge that includes a mouthpiece, a tank, a heating assembly, and a bottom cap. The mouthpiece defines an exit portal in an end thereof, and the tank is configured to contain a liquid composition therein. The cartridge is configured to be removably coupled with the receiving chamber of the control device, and the heating assembly defines a vaporization chamber and is configured to heat the liquid composition to generate an aerosol. The heating assembly comprises a substantially planar heating member and a liquid transport element, wherein the heating member is installed in a bowed orientation.

  • Publication number: 20200113239
    Abstract: The present disclosure relates to aerosol delivery devices and cartridges for aerosol delivery devices. The cartridge comprises a mouthpiece having a proximal end and a distal end, the proximal end of the mouthpiece having an exit portal defined therethrough, a tank defining a proximal end and a closed distal end, the tank being configured to contain a liquid composition that includes a distinctive characteristic, and a heater configured to heat the liquid composition. The distal end of the mouthpiece is configured to engage the proximal end of the tank, and when the cartridge is coupled with the aerosol delivery device at least one feature of the cartridge, or at least one feature of the control device, or at least one feature of both the cartridge and the control device, provides a visual indication of a color associated with the distinctive characteristic.

  • Patent number: 10512287
    Abstract: A smoking article for on-demand delivery of an increased quantity of an aerosol precursor composition, a cartridge, and a method are disclosed. In some aspects, the cartridge includes a housing, and a reservoir disposed within the housing and defining two or more chambers each having an aerosol precursor composition therein. The reservoir is in fluid communication with an aerosol forming arrangement configured to form an aerosol from any of the aerosol precursor compositions, with the respective aerosol precursor compositions of the two or more chambers being directed to the aerosol forming arrangement in substantially equal normal quantities. The cartridge further includes an actuator configured to selectively and operably engage any one of the chambers and to direct an increased quantity of the aerosol precursor composition from the chamber engaged therewith to the aerosol forming arrangement, the increased quantity being greater than the normal quantity of the aerosol precursor compositions.

  • Patent number: 10076470
    Abstract: A hygienic pacifier is set forth. The pacifier includes a base section having a nipple extending therefrom. The base section has a cross-sectional thickness. A substantially spherical recoil shield section is integrally formed with the base section. The shield section forms a wall having a cross-sectional thickness that is thinner in cross section than the cross-sectional thickness of the base section. The wall has recoil properties due to the spherical geometry of the shied section. The wall forms a shield around the nipple when recoiled.
